Boko Haram in Cameroon's Far North: The Tree Hiding the Forest (ifri.org)
0xBASE INTEL BRIEF
- Boko Haram conflict in Cameroon's Far North distracts from pre-existing organized crime
- Jihadism and criminality become intertwined, masking other security threats
- Urban violence and inter-communal tensions escalate unnoticed by authorities
"The Boko Haram conflict in Cameroon's Far North region has diverted security resources from pre-existing problems like trafficking and banditry. The paper argues that the focus on jihadism has allowed organized crime to flourish under the cover of Boko Haram, exacerbating urban violence and communal tensions."
